13 Facts About Steve Massiah

1.

Steve J Massiah was born on 21 June 1979 and is a Guyana-born American former cricketer and cricket administrator.

2.

Steve Massiah played two One Day Internationals for the US in the 2004 ICC Champions Trophy.

3.

Steve Massiah did not play for the national side again until 2004 when he played in the ICC 6 Nations Challenge in the United Arab Emirates.

4.

Steve Massiah made his first-class debut the same year when he played ICC Intercontinental Cup matches against Canada and Bermuda.

5.

Steve Massiah played his two ODIs the same year, playing in the ICC Champions Trophy against New Zealand and Australia.

6.

Steve Massiah next represented the US in the 2005 ICC Trophy in Ireland.

7.

Steve Massiah scored 108 not out against Uganda, his highest List A score.

8.

Steve Massiah captained the US for the first time the next year in the ICC Americas Championship tournament in Ontario.

9.

Steve Massiah represented his adopted country in Division Five of the World Cricket League in Jersey in 2008 where he again captained the side.

10.

Steve Massiah made his Twenty20 debut on 9 February 2010, for the United States in the 2010 ICC World Twenty20 Qualifier in the United Arab Emirates.

11.

Steve Massiah was arrested in December 2011 in connection with an alleged $50 million mortgage fraud.

12.

In 2012 Massiah was selected for the 2012 ICC World Cricket League Division Four which takes place from 3 to 10 September 2012 in Malaysia.

13.

Steve Massiah last played for the US in October 2014, and is involved as an administrator.
